Historical Description
LANGRIDGE is a village and parish, bounded on the north by the county of Gloucester, 4 miles north-west from Bath railway station, in the Frome division of Bath Forum hundred, Weston petty sessional division, Bath union and county court district, Eastern division of the county, rural deanery of Keynsham, archdeaconry of Bath and diocese of Bath and Wells. The village lies in a combe or valley bounded by two spurs of high land running out from the eastern side of Lansdown, and from the point where these unite a fine view is obtained of the adjacent country. The church of St. Mary Magdalene, picturesquely situated in the valley, is a very ancient building of stone, chiefly in the Perpendicular style, with some Roman remains, and consists of modern apsidal chancel, nave, south porch, vestry and a saddleback western tower containing one bell of pre-Reformation date, bearing the inscription “Resono Michaeli tandem,” and a set of 6 Coventry tubular bells: the dimensions of the church are somewhat singular, the length being 50 feet and the width 18 only: the south doorway is a good example of the Early Norman period, with nook shafts and bold mouldings: the porch, which is of later date, has a stoup, wrought from a block of stone belonging to some earlier structure, and still retains a fragment of shafting: the chancel arch, about seven feet in span, is a beautiful specimen of the Norman style, elliptical in shape, and above it is a carved group of the 11th or 12th century found built up into a wall, and representing the Virgin and Child: the pulpit is of wood, panelled, and is a good example of Jacobean work: the font is Early English: on the floor of the chancel is a brass inscription to Robert Wallshe esq. ob. 6th May, 1427, and the matrix of an effigy: in the north-east angle of the nave is another brass, with effigy, to Elizabeth, widow of Robert Wallshe esq .ob. 24th April, 1441; here are other memorials to Edward Walrond esq. ob. 8th Jan. 1604; Lawrence Walrond, ob. 24th March, 1679; Mary Walrond, ob. 1638, and others of this family to 1724: in the saorarium is a stone inscribed to Penelope Powe, ob. 1615, and monuments to the Gunning family: in the tower lies a recumbent female effigy, probably a member of the Walsh family: the chancel and rectory house were restored in 1872 by the late rector, under the direction of Mr. C. E. Davis F.S.A, architect, of Bath: there are sittings for 100 persons. The registration of baptisms and burials date from the year 1763; marriages, 1756. The living is a rectory, net yearly value £87, including 26 acres of glebe, Swith residence, in the gift of the Rev. Wynter Thomas Blathwayt M.A. rector of Dyrham, Wilts, and held since 1899 by the Rev. George Agmondisham Vesey M.A. of Trinity College, Dublin. There are Roman remains in this parish, and in part of the glebe portions of a Roman villa can still be seen. The Manor House, now called “Court farm, ’’ is an interesting structure erected in the 13th and enlarged in the 16th century. The Rev. W. T. Blathwayt M.A. of Dyrham Park, Chippenham, Wilts, is lord of the manor and the principal landowner. The soil is various; the subsoil rocky. The chief crops are wheat and barley, but the land is principally in pasture. The area is 773 acres; rateable value, £523; the population in 1901 was 63.
Under the provisions of the “Divided Parishes Act, 1882,” a detached part of Weston has been added to Langridge and Gowdy’s Farm also transferred to it from Weston, by Local Government Board Order 18,114, March 25, 1885.
Parochial School (mixed), erected in 1856, for 30 children; average attendance, 10.
